            I think I'm halfway there though,  I ran the following command

#smbclient -U% -L localhost

Added inetrface ip=192.168.x.x bcast= 192.168.x.x nmask=255.x.x.x
Session Setup Failed: ERRSRV - ERRbadpw (Bad password - name/password pair in a Tree Connect or Session Setup are Invalid.)

So I had a look in the /etc/inetd.conf file and added the following two lines

netbios-ssn stream tcp nowait root /usr/local/samba/bin/smbd smbd
netbios-ns dgram tcp nowait root /usr/local/samba/bin/nmbd nmbd

then ran kill -HUP id_no

re running the smbclient command above resulted in the same error message, I can connect to the share from a windows client by \\servername\sharename
it asks for password and accepts it this time.  I'm still confused about the error message above but I seem to be making headway.
